Output 6531cc7685f61b3762f19ed296fc897a35251e6109a6bd285d8092c4b8b8a6e2:0

value
2699935
script pubkey
OP_0 OP_PUSHBYTES_20 bcb2f39193f40fba9154ea0805bfd0ddd4db1b7e
address
tb1qhje08yvn7s8m4y25agyqt07smh2dkxm760x0re
transaction
6531cc7685f61b3762f19ed296fc897a35251e6109a6bd285d8092c4b8b8a6e2